But no fear, Conor is here today to give you a number of different ways to try to remove that pesky … WebPlace 1 tbsp of regular shampoo onto the oily stain as soon as possible. Rub it in gently and then rinse with very hot water. Use a washing powder pretreatment spray or stick on the stain. Leave on for up to a day. Wash as usual. If this does not work, try using shampoo or dish detergent on the stain and rinsing again with very hot water.

Web18 okt. 2024 · In order to absorb some of the oil, let the chalk sit on the stain for a while. Wash the clothing afterward in warm water with laundry detergent. The best option is a degreasing detergent. Some of the oil stains might be removed by the chalk, but you might need to use another product later to get rid of more of the stain after washing.
